Output 51827511f54ee20c6558253d0fb3aa0b8b88280b8d3c984e38e8a01bfa9a7678:20

value
5731344
script pubkey
OP_0 OP_PUSHBYTES_20 206e26b69f006ea547938f14d7783330586386bf
address
bc1qyphzdd5lqph223un3u2dw7pnxpvx8p4leqr905
transaction
51827511f54ee20c6558253d0fb3aa0b8b88280b8d3c984e38e8a01bfa9a7678
confirmations
151262
spent
true